网站关键词选取的步骤和方法企业网站推广的线上渠道
2026/3/1 13:59:56 网站建设 项目流程
网站关键词选取的步骤和方法,企业网站推广的线上渠道,桂林网络搭建,怎么防止网站被镜像d3-sankey实战指南#xff1a;从数据流向可视化到业务价值落地 【免费下载链接】d3-sankey 项目地址: https://gitcode.com/gh_mirrors/d3/d3-sankey 概念解析#xff1a;桑基图与d3-sankey 在数据可视化领域#xff0c;桑基图是一种特殊的流程图#xff0c;它通过…d3-sankey实战指南从数据流向可视化到业务价值落地【免费下载链接】d3-sankey项目地址: https://gitcode.com/gh_mirrors/d3/d3-sankey概念解析桑基图与d3-sankey在数据可视化领域桑基图是一种特殊的流程图它通过宽度成比例的线条展示流量或能量的流动关系。与普通流程图相比桑基图最大的优势在于能直观呈现不同节点间的流量大小比例帮助用户快速理解复杂系统中的资源分配和流动路径。d3-sankey作为D3.js生态系统的一部分是一个专注于创建高质量桑基图的JavaScript库。它提供了工业级的桑基图实现具备高度可定制性和专业级视觉效果是数据流向可视化的理想选择。桑基图的核心价值桑基图最适合解决三类业务问题资源分配可视化展示不同部门或项目的资源分配情况流量分析追踪用户行为路径或产品转化漏斗系统关系展示呈现复杂系统中各组件间的交互关系图使用d3-sankey创建的能源流向桑基图展示了复杂的能源生产与消费关系场景应用行业案例库能源行业能源流向分析在能源行业桑基图被广泛用于展示能源生产、转换和消费的全过程。通过d3-sankey能源分析师可以清晰地看到各类能源如煤炭、天然气、可再生能源等的流向和转换效率帮助优化能源结构和减少能源损耗。电商行业用户行为路径分析电商平台利用d3-sankey创建用户行为路径桑基图追踪用户从浏览商品到最终购买的全过程。通过分析不同页面间的流量分布运营人员可以识别出用户流失的关键节点优化页面设计和用户体验提高转化率。金融行业资金流动监控金融机构使用d3-sankey可视化资金流动情况监控资金在不同账户、产品和部门间的转移。这不仅有助于发现潜在的风险点还能帮助管理层做出更明智的资源配置决策。实现路径环境配置与基础使用环境配置决策指南选择适合的d3-sankey安装方案取决于你的项目需求和技术栈安装方案适用场景优点缺点NPM安装现代前端项目便于版本管理和依赖控制需要构建工具支持直接克隆仓库需要自定义修改源码可深度定制需手动维护更新浏览器直接引入快速原型开发无需构建步骤不便于版本管理NPM安装推荐npm install d3-sankey直接克隆仓库git clone https://gitcode.com/gh_mirrors/d3/d3-sankey⚠️ 避坑指南使用NPM安装时请确保Node.js版本不低于v12.0.0否则可能会遇到兼容性问题。基础实现创建你的第一个桑基图需求展示能源生产与消费的流量关系方案使用d3-sankey创建基本桑基图// 创建桑基图生成器 const sankey d3.sankey() .nodeWidth(30) .nodePadding(10) .extent([[0, 0], [800, 600]]); // 加载数据并计算布局 d3.json(test/energy.json).then(data { const graph sankey({ nodes: data.nodes.map(d ({ ...d })), links: data.links.map(d ({ ...d })) }); // 渲染代码将在下一步实现 });⚠️ 避坑指南数据格式必须包含nodes和links数组nodes需包含唯一idlinks需包含source、target和value字段。优化技巧布局调整与交互增强节点布局优化如何解决节点重叠问题d3-sankey提供了三种节点对齐策略左对齐布局d3.sankey().nodeAlign(d3.sankeyLeft)图左对齐布局使节点按深度从左到右排列适合展示流程性数据右对齐布局d3.sankey().nodeAlign(d3.sankeyRight)图右对齐布局使节点按高度从右到左排列适合强调终点分布居中对齐布局d3.sankey().nodeAlign(d3.sankeyCenter)图居中对齐布局平衡节点分布适合展示对称结构的数据⚠️ 避坑指南选择对齐方式时应考虑数据特点流程性数据适合左对齐而平衡分布的数据适合居中对齐。交互式体验增强如何让桑基图支持交互式探索添加悬停效果和点击事件// 添加链接悬停效果 svg.selectAll(path) .on(mouseover, function() { d3.select(this).style(stroke-opacity, 0.8); }) .on(mouseout, function() { d3.select(this).style(stroke-opacity, 0.2); });⚠️ 避坑指南添加交互时要注意性能问题对于大型数据集建议使用防抖处理或限制同时显示的提示信息数量。通过d3-sankey我们可以将复杂的流量数据转化为直观的视觉故事。无论是能源分析、用户行为追踪还是资金流动监控d3-sankey都能提供强大的可视化能力帮助业务人员更好地理解数据背后的模式和趋势。开始使用d3-sankey解锁数据流向可视化的新可能吧【免费下载链接】d3-sankey项目地址: https://gitcode.com/gh_mirrors/d3/d3-sankey创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询